What is Curodont and how does it work?
Curodont uses a self-assembling peptide (known scientifically as P11-4) that penetrates early, non-cavitated carious lesions, otherwise known as early-stage tooth decay. Once applied, the peptide creates a scaffold inside the lesion that attracts calcium and phosphate ions from saliva, helping rebuild hydroxyapatite crystals in the enamel. The result: potential regression (shrinkage) of the lesion without drilling and filling or, reversal of the decay.
What do the clinical studies say?
Here’s a summary of key research findings behind the technology:
- A systematic review & meta-analysis found that P11-4 products (including Curodont) likely have clinically important effects on caries arrest and decreasing lesion size.
- One randomized controlled trial reported that when Curodont Repair Fluoride Plus (i.e., P11-4 + fluoride) was compared to sodium fluoride varnish alone, there was ~60% less risk of caries progression at six months in the peptide group.
- Another study found that Curodont Repair (without added fluoride) resulted in about 42.3% of lesions being totally or partially remineralized, and 34.6% of lesions arrested after six months.
- For patients with orthodontic brackets (higher risk zones), a trial of Curodont Protect showed superior remineralization compared to fluoride varnish, helping prevent early de-mineralization.
- While the antibacterial effect (against Streptococcus mutans) of P11-4 was found to be comparable to fluoride varnish, casein-phosphopeptide systems showed somewhat superior reductions in some studies.
What this means for patients of Cuartas Advanced Dentistry
- Early Detection Matters: Because Curodont works best in non-cavitated (very early) lesions, our comprehensive dental exams are key to spotting issues early.
- Minimal Invasiveness: Instead of drilling, anesthesia or traditional “fillings” for early lesions, Curodont offers a gentler option aligned with our ethos of preserving natural tooth structure.
- Enhanced Prevention: Especially for patients with elevated risk (e.g., orthodontic appliances, early white-spot lesions, high sugar diet), this technology adds another layer of advanced care.
- Not a Replacement for All Treatments: While the data are promising, this isn’t a substitute for full restorations when the decay is advanced. It complements our preventive and restorative toolbox.
